What companies run services between Partick, Scotland and Mosspark, Scotland?
First Greater Glasgow operates a bus from Govan Bus Station to Bellahouston Drive every 15 minutes. Tickets cost £2–4 and the journey takes 24 min. McGills Buses also services this route hourly.
